Theoretical Study On Synchronous Test Technique For Mechanical Properties Of Film/Substrate System With Residual Stress

Thin film and film/substrate structure is widely used in many advanced techniques,such as mechanics,civil engineering and biotechnology.Furthermore,it also exist in our daily life,such as wall and its whitewash,adhesive tape and its substrate,roof and its waterproof layer,all of that can be seen as the film/substrate structure.Thus,the research of structural stability,reliability and durability need a better understanding to the mechanical behavior of the film/substrate structure,therefore it is necessary to characterize the young's elastic modulus,residual stress,poisson's ratio of the thin film and characterize the adhesion strength of film/substrate interface.Existing test theories usually doesn't consider the residual stress and usually require prior assuming the poisson's ratio(or young's modulus)of the film as a known parameter,then they give some methods to determine the other parameters.The use of precious test data(such as poisson's ratio)for this experiment is error,and the error will impact the measurement of the young's elastic modulus,the residual stress and the adhesion strength of film/substrate interface in this experiments.So,in our early work,the conception of “synchronous test technique” was presented,and the synchronous test method of film/substrate without residual stress was given.However,as we all know,temperature,humidity,etching method,processing conditions and manufacturing process of film/substrate system,are likely to cause the residual stress of thin film.So,this paper consider the effect of residual stress,and committed to acquire the young's elastic modulus,residual stress,poisson's ratio of the thin film and the adhesion strength of film/substrate interface at the same time through a test data analysis of an experimental sample.This paper mainly consists by the following seven chapters:The first chapter mainly introduced the problem introduction and the research significance and elaborated the research status both here and abroad,the main research objective,research content and innovation.The second chapter mainly introduced some basic theory of thin plate problem in elastic mechanics,which is needed for this paper's research.The third chapter introduced the existing test method for mechanical properties of film/ substrate system.The fourth chapter mainly solved two membrane problems,which is the problem of axisymmetric deformation of circular membrane and annular membrane with residual stress under axial loading.Moreover,the process of establishing equations and the detailed solving process of thin film equation was presented,and a concrete numerical examples were given.The fifth chapter put forward two new synchronous test techniques for mechanical properties of film/substrate system with residual stress,these techniques can obtain the young's elastic modulus,residual stress,poisson's ratio of the thin film and the adhesion strength of film/substrate interface at the same time by the analysis of one experimental data.The sixth chapter compared the measuring method in this paper with the existing test method,and analyzed the advantage of the measuring method presented in this paper.The seventh chapter summarized the main research results,the main innovations and prospected the future research direction.In this paper,it's the first time to put forward the synchronous test technique which consider the effect of residual stress,and extend this technique to a more commonly situation.Through the analysis of one test data,the technique can get the surface properties of the thin film(elastic modulus,residual stress and poisson's ratio)and the film/substrate interfacial properties(adhesion strength)at the same time.This is the main innovation of this paper.The research of this paper has great value and significance to check the correctness of the existing test method and to carry out the following research.
